1. 首页
  2. 编程语言
  3. C
  4. CMINUS 编译器

CMINUS 编译器

上传者: 2019-07-07 05:34:52上传 RAR文件 308.01KB 热度 27次
C语言实现,VC 6.0 下调试通过。本实验主要是完成前两个步骤的任务,即词法分析和语法分析。各文件的设计说明:为了完成词法分析功能,设计了cminus.hcminus.c来实现功能(用Lex工具自动生成);为了对初始文法消除左递归,提取左因子,设计了del_LR_LF.hdel_LR_LF.c来实现功能;为了求出First和Follow集合,设计了getset.hgetset.c来实现功能;为了建立分析表,设计了createtable.hcreatetable.c来实现功能;为了建立语法树,设计了constructTree.hconstructTree.c来实现功能。在globals.h中定义了一些
用户评论